When your water heater starts acting up, it is not always easy to know whether you need a repair or a full replacement. Milford homeowners may notice inconsistent temperatures, rumbling noises, rusty water, leaks, or hot water that runs out faster than it used to. These warning signs should not be ignored, especially if the system is older or has needed repairs before.
Benjamin Franklin Plumbing® provides water heater service in Milford, MI, with clear recommendations and professional care. Our plumbers service traditional tank water heaters and tankless systems, including repair, maintenance, installation, and replacement.
Some water heater problems can be repaired, such as thermostat issues, heating element failures, valve concerns, or certain connection leaks. However, if the tank itself is leaking, the unit is near the end of its service life, or repair costs are adding up, replacement may be the better long-term investment.
Our team can inspect your water heater, explain what is happening, and help you compare your options without pressure. If repair makes sense, we will walk you through the work. If replacement is the better path, we can help you choose a system that fits your home, hot water needs, and budget. To keep your water heater running smoothly in Milford, it’s a good idea to flush the tank once a year to clear out sediment, especially if your area has hard water. Check the pressure relief valve, inspect for rust or leaks, and make sure the thermostat is set to a safe temperature (usually around 120°F). Regular maintenance helps extend the life of your unit and keeps your hot water flowing efficiently. For peace of mind, consider scheduling a professional inspection with a local plumber.
If your water pressure suddenly drops or only affects certain fixtures in your Milford home, it could be a sign of a clogged pipe, leak, or a problem with your water supply. Try cleaning faucet aerators first, but if the issue persists, it’s best to call a licensed plumber in Milford to diagnose and fix the problem before it gets worse.

For most homes in Milford, scheduling professional drain cleaning once a year helps prevent clogs, odors, and costly backups. If your property has older pipes, large trees nearby, or frequent slow drains, you may need service more often. Regular maintenance keeps your plumbing flowing smoothly and protects your home from unexpected issues.

Yes! Upgrading to low-flow toilets, water-saving showerheads, and high-efficiency faucets can significantly reduce water use in your Milford home. You can also install smart leak detectors and tankless water heaters for added efficiency. A local plumber can recommend the best options based on your home’s setup and water usage habits.
Older homes in Milford often face plumbing issues like corroded or outdated pipes, low water pressure, and frequent leaks. You might also encounter problems with old fixtures, sewer line deterioration, or poor drainage. A professional inspection can help identify hidden issues and recommend upgrades to keep your plumbing system safe and efficient.
To get your plumbing ready for winter in Milford, start by insulating exposed pipes, especially in unheated areas like basements and garages. Disconnect outdoor hoses, shut off exterior water lines, and check your water heater for optimal performance. It’s also smart to know where your main shut-off valve is in case of a frozen pipe emergency.
Signs of a damaged sewer line in your home include frequent drain clogs, foul odors, soggy spots in your yard, and gurgling sounds from your toilets or drains.
